恢复sql2014数据库错误
SQL Server 数据库错误恢复攻略:快速解决数据丢失问题
在数据管理过程中,SQL Server 数据库错误恢复是一个至关重要的问题。当数据库出现错误,导致数据丢失或损坏时,如何快速恢复数据,确保业务连续性,成为许多企业关注的焦点。本文将详细介绍SQL Server 数据库错误恢复方法,帮助您解决数据丢失问题。
一、SQL Server 数据库错误类型
1. 硬件故障:服务器硬件故障,如硬盘损坏、内存故障等,导致数据库无法正常运行。
2. 软件故障:操作系统、SQL Server服务或其他应用程序故障,导致数据库无法访问。
3. 逻辑错误:数据库设计不合理、数据不一致、索引损坏等,导致数据库运行缓慢或数据丢失。
4. 用户操作错误:用户误删除、误修改数据,导致数据丢失。
二、SQL Server 数据库错误恢复方法
1. 备份恢复

(1)全备份:在数据库出现问题时,可以恢复到备份时的状态。但需要占用较多时间和空间。
(2)差异备份:仅备份自上次全备份以来发生变化的数据,恢复速度快,占用空间小。
(3)事务日志备份:备份数据库中所有事务的日志记录,可以恢复到任意时间点的状态。
2. 恢复工具
(1)SQL Server Management Studio(SSMS):SSMS是SQL Server自带的数据库管理工具,可以方便地进行数据库备份和恢复操作。
(2)第三方恢复工具:如SQL Backup Master、ApexSQL Log等,提供更丰富的功能和更便捷的操作。
3. 数据恢复步骤
(1)检查备份文件:确保备份文件完整、可用。
(2)选择恢复方式:根据实际情况选择全备份、差异备份或事务日志备份。
(3)设置恢复参数:在SSMS中设置恢复参数,如恢复到特定时间点、覆盖现有数据库等。
(4)执行恢复操作:点击“恢复”按钮,等待恢复完成。
4. 预防措施
(1)定期备份:定期进行数据库备份,确保数据安全。
(2)优化数据库设计:合理设计数据库结构,提高数据库性能和稳定性。
(3)数据一致性检查:定期进行数据一致性检查,及时发现并解决数据不一致问题。
(4)权限管理:严格控制用户权限,防止误操作导致数据丢失。
三、案例分析
某企业使用SQL Server 数据库,由于管理员误删除了部分数据,导致业务受到影响。以下是恢复步骤:
1. 检查备份文件:确认存在有效的全备份和差异备份。
2. 选择恢复方式:由于需要恢复部分数据,选择差异备份进行恢复。
3. 设置恢复参数:在SSMS中设置恢复参数,选择“覆盖现有数据库”。
4. 执行恢复操作:点击“恢复”按钮,等待恢复完成。

5. 检查恢复结果:确认数据已恢复,业务恢复正常。
SQL Server 数据库错误恢复是确保数据安全的重要环节。通过备份恢复、恢复工具、数据恢复步骤和预防措施,可以有效解决数据丢失问题。企业应重视数据库备份和恢复工作,确保业务连续性。